Who will I be working with?
Caulmert Ltd is a fresh and dynamic multi-disciplinary consultancy, delivering town planning, engineering and environmental services throughout the UK to an impressive client base including many blue-chip organisations. Founded in 2009, Caulmert is on track to meet an ambitious growth plan. Currently, the company employs 45 colleagues operating from regional offices located in Nottingham, Kent, Cheshire and North Wales, with our client-focused teams consistently delivering high quality services and support to the rapidly growing number of clients.
So, what will the role of Principal Environmental Scientist entail?
As a proactive Principal Environmental Scientist you will be required to work within the Environment Team on a variety of environmental projects primarily in waste management, waste recycling, mineral extraction, energy, geotechnical consulting, and brownfield remediation.
What will I need in order to be considered for this Principal Environmental Scientist vacancy?
- Relevant degree in environmental sciences, or a related environmental discipline
- Experience in preparation of Environmental Compliance Reports, Environmental Permit Applications, Environmental Modelling and Risk Assessments,
- Proven skills in undertaking qualitative and quantitative geological/hydrogeological risk assessments, hydrological risk assessments, landfill gas risk assessment,
- Numerate with competent and efficient report writing skills.
- Well organised and able to prioritise workload with minimal supervision.
- Client focused approach with good interpersonal and communication skills
- Full UK driving licence.
